Resumen

Este artículo destaca los aportes de la innovación frugal en la generación de valor y sostenibilidad de las organizaciones en países emergentes. Se consultaron 215 artículos de investigación en revistas científicas que tienen alto impacto de bases de datos Scopus, Web of Science, EBSCO Business Source Premier, Science Direct y Springer, en el período 2010-2021, considerando como ecuación de búsqueda de las palabras clave los términos en inglés innovation, frugal y sustainable, lo que permitió la filtración final de 30 artículos, después se seleccionaron los documentos que cumplieron con los criterios de inclusión y cuyos resultados evidenciaran la contribución y beneficios de la innovación frugal. Como resultado se destaca la contribución de destacados y novedosos productos frugales aplicados exitosamente en diferentes sectores económicos de Asia y África. Se concluye que la innovación frugal impulsa la creación de bienes y servicios con desempeño superior frente a los productos carentes de innovación.
